Effects of substrate rotation on the microstructure of metal sheet fabricated by electron beam physical vapor deposition
Authors:Yue Sun  Xiaodong He  Jiazhen Zhang  Guangping Song  Yijie Zhao
Institution:a Center for Composite Materials, Harbin Institute of Technology, China
b School of Materials Science and Engineering, Nanyang Technological University, 50 Nanyang Avenue, Singapore 639798, Singapore
Abstract:The effects of substrate rotation speed and rotation mode on the microstructure of large-sized metal sheet fabricated by electron beam physical vapor deposition technique were investigated. Helical and columnar microstructures were found in the deposited sheet. Both types of microstructures exhibit no preferential crystallographic orientation. The column inclination under asymmetric vapor incidence pattern was discussed. Integrated vapor incidence angle was found to be effective in evaluating the column inclination.
